Abstract:
      Waste water from molybdenum and rhenium production contains oil, heavy metal and high concentration of ammonia nitrogen. Waste water from molybdenum and rhenium production was treated by air flotation, Fenton process, precipitation, ammonia removal, and electrocoagulation. Ammonia nitrogen and COD of waste water is 20~40 g/L and 500~1 000 mg/L respectively. Ammonia nitrogen and COD of effluent is 10 mg/L below and 100 mg/L below respectively, and heavy metal of effluent is 0.5 mg/L below, which meets the requirement of standard of Integrated Waste Water Discharge Standard (GB 8978—1996). This engineering project has the advantages of good treatment effect, stable operation, and good social and environmental benefit.
